About the Psychologically Healthy Workplace Awards

Each year, organizations of all types from across the United States and Canada apply for the Psychologically Healthy Workplace Awards. Applicants undergo a rigorous evaluation process that assesses their workplace practices in employee involvement, health and safety, employee growth and development, work-life balance, employee recognition and communication. The evaluation process includes an application form, an essay questionnaire, an employee survey and an in-person site visit.

APA selects the top organizations to receive a Psychologically Healthy Workplace Award and recognizes other applicants that meet established criteria with an Honors designation.
